NNDC Trains 1,718 Professionals

The New Nigeria Development Company (NNDC) has produced 1,718 chartered accountants, Insurers and IT specialists.

The chairman of the NNDC, Alh Lamis Shehu Dikko, stated this in Kaduna at the company‘s 56th Annual General Meeting.

He disclosed that the professionals were trained at the Kaduna, Kano, Ilorin, and Gombe centres, in collaboration with the Institute of Chartered Accountants of Nigeria (ICAN).

Dikko appreciated the Northern States Governors Forum (NSGF), led by Governor Inuwa Yahaya, for providing the general direction and recently appointing the board.

He also acknowledged the role played by the immediate past chairman of the Board, Alhaji Tanimu Yakubu, saying he reorganised the company‘s investment activities.
He promised that the new team would consolidate on the solid foundation laid and the achievements recorded by the past Board.

Dikko also commended the immediate past Board, comprising the secretaries to the governments of the 19 Northern States, who served diligently for over a decade despite their busy schedule.

He remarked that the company recorded ₦794.64 million last year, a 33 per cent increase from ₦532.53 million.

The chairman commended the NNDC management and staff for their dedication and resilience in the face of economic challenges and urged them not to relent.
